I was wondering if I could set the session times for the Transmission webclient. Specifically, I want it to ask me to re-authenticate every 24 hours. Any idea how to do this? I looked through settings options and didn't see anything like that. If there is no option to set this, what is the default session time?

The session time-out for web applications is usually measured by when the last request was made by the browser. And since the browser makes requests all the time to get updates on the torrents this can't be used for timing out the browser. Special code has to be written to measure and report user interaction to the web server which it can then use for timing out the user.
